Nature painting invites scouts to explore the colors, shapes, and textures of the natural world through brush, sponge, or finger. Whether they’re painting a landscape, using leaves as stamps, or capturing the feeling of a windy day, nature painting helps scouts notice details, express emotions, and connect with the outdoors in a creative way. It can be realistic or abstract, quiet or bold. What matters is seeing nature through their own eyes and sharing it through art.
